Nurses are revising the policy and procedure manual for the nursing unit. They work to ensure that the policies address more than one person and more than one set of circumstances. Which aspect of policy does this reflect?
1. Generality
2. Scale
3. Normativity
4. Decision determination
1
Rationale: A policy has generality when it addresses more than one person and more than one set of circumstances.
